Me. Rev. Stat. tit. 7, § 1454

Permit

PL 2001, c. 572, §16 (RPR).

A person, partnership, association or corporation may not hold or conduct an auction without obtaining a permit from the commissioner a minimum of 2 weeks prior to the scheduled date of the auction. A person intending to hold auctions on a regular basis may apply for and be issued a permit valid for multiple dates at the location specified in the permit.
